The Migori senate by-election will be held on October 8, the electoral agency announced Tuesday.

The position fell vacant after Mr Ben Olouch succumbed to throat cancer last month.

Mr Oluoch was elected on an Orange Democratic Movement party ticket.

The ODM has notified aspirants to apply before July 24.

"In respect to Migori senatorial seat, the National Executive Committee shall determine the mode of nomination of its candidate in accordance with Rule 18.2 of Election and Nomination Rules. The decision of NEC shall be communicated before July 27, 2018," part of the statement by National Elections Board chairperson Robert Arunga says.
